Output efbdd035664477cd55c247c8f6444168571cdec8b79e8148044dae719ce094d4:65

value
322062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41138deceaa89c3dce793a3a2d7ae12ff99430c6 OP_EQUAL
address
37d7GgALVLAyqTie6Tvk1RJNZUdHetqbTW
transaction
efbdd035664477cd55c247c8f6444168571cdec8b79e8148044dae719ce094d4